Today I visited the Picasso Museum in Barcelona.

The building itself is a piece of art and what it contains inside is excellent.

A vast collection of works by Picasso in chronological order.

It was great to see some of his work from his adolescent years right through showing his various styles, techniques, influences and interests.

Phones and cameras are forbidden so there are no photos to show.

Definitely worth the €11 admission cost.
